How do you carry your shells afield ?
I was looking for something to carry my 8 gauge and 10 gauge shells in, I knew I wanted something made from green canvas as I think it looks best with a double . I found these waxed canvas ammo pouches with belt loops for $21 I think I paid . I ordered 2 Friday and got them today so the shipping was pretty quick . They will hold 15 8 gauge shells uncrimped pretty easily , I will see how many 10 gauge shells they hold when my RST order comes in .
Most of the canvas ammo pouches/bags I looked at were shaped for putting a whole box in of 12 gauge or 20 gauge so that wouldnt work for me . Besides I didnt want something square and stiff on my side . I think 15 shells is more than enough for the 8 gauge .
